    Edelweiss is my absolute favorite spot in the area! And apparently everyone else agrees because there's always a line on weekends 100% worth the short wait. The shop has a great selection of sweet and savory breakfast pastries, donuts, cakes and other desserts, and sandwiches. Plus delicious coffee and tea. All the food is absolutely divine and you will have a tough time not buying everything! There are a number of tables and the bakery is nicely decorated, so you'll definitely want to sit and enjoy. Oh, and be sure to come by in the evening for wine, charcuterie, and other small plates. My friends and I ordered 4 different bruschettas - we l liked sweet and also savory ones, and you can mix and match! The wine was tasty! Highly recommend this local business!!

    This bakery in downtown Prior Lake, MN is a gem & serves amazing breakfast sandwiches, lunch sandwiches, salads, and small plates. The bakery is always stocked with goodies, and homemade granola to take home. They prep holiday desserts you can pre-order for your home. The space is cozy, warm and inviting. The staff is so helpful and welcoming!
